HONORARY LIFETIME MEMBER AWARDS
The foundation periodically presents this award to individuals who have demonstrated the uncommon friend’s traits, personal achievement and ongoing support of the foundation.  Included in this distinguished group is the Jim & Ellie Newton, Anne Morrow Lindbergh, Walter Cronkite and former US Senator Connie Mack.
